Michael Pollock oversees all economic studies performed by Spectrum, including impact studies for governments, and feasibility studies for private-sector clients. His international work includes projects in Cyprus, Spain, Greece, Guam and Korea. He leads Spectrum's work as Executive Director of the National Council of Legislators from Gaming States (NCLGS). Pollock began analyzing the casino industry in 1978 and served as spokesman for the New Jersey Casino Control Commission from 1991-1996. During this period of deregulation, his charge was to maintain public confidence in the integrity of the regulatory system. Pollock wrote the award-winning book, Hostage to Fortune: Atlantic City and Casino Gambling, published by the Center for Analysis of Public Issues in Princeton, which examines gaming's impact on Atlantic City and New Jersey. Pollock publishes Spectrumetrix, a detailed, robust data service that is the successor to Gaming Industry Observer, a nationally recognized, award-winning newsletter that focused on trends that impact the gaming industry. Pollock founded and is a producer of the prestigious East Coast Gaming Congress. He has testified on regulatory issues before numerous legislative agencies from the Brazil Chamber of Deputies to the U.S. Senate Select Committee on Indian Gaming, and has been a featured speaker at the Congressional Gaming Caucus, a group of U.S. House of Representatives members from gaming jurisdictions. He has also testified numerous times before various state legislative committees on gaming matters. Pollock has been a featured speaker at gaming conferences around the world, from New York to London, and from Sao Paolo to Mexico City and beyond. He has served as an expert witness in numerous litigation matters around the world, from Croatia to The Hague to the World Bank, among others. Pollock has won 20 journalism awards, was editorial page editor of The Press of Atlantic City, and is often cited by national media, including the New York Times, MSNBC, Wall Street Journal, CNN, Star-Ledger, BBC, ABC News and National Public Radio.
